Responsive Web Design

Learning Objectives

  • Explain the difference between a responsive website and a mobile-specific website.
  • Use media queries to adjust styles for different viewport sizes.
  • Compare mobile-first to desktop-first responsive design.
  • List the different media query values and their conditions.
  • Use the Chrome Dev tools to debug responsive CSS.

Opening

What is responsive design?

"Responsive Design" is the strategy of making a site that "responds" to the browser and device that it is being shown on... by looking awesome no matter what.

More devices

Not that long ago, building a successful online presence meant just ensuring that your website worked correctly in all the major desktop browsers.

Fast forward to today, and the desktop computer is dying, as more and more people own a smartphone:

Make the columns responsive

How do we go about splitting these columns across the page?

Where the CSS for the columns have been defined (at the bottom) let's add:

main .column {
  float: left;
  width: 33.33%;
}

Adjusting the container width

If we try and resize the page - nothing. This is because the contain element has a fixed width. Let's change the css for the main selector:

header, main {
  max-width: 960px;
  margin: 0 auto;
  position: relative;
}

Let's test!

It works, but the text gets squished. This will not look good when there is lots to read.

Setting a min-width

Let's set a min-width instead to prevent this:

main .column {
  float: left;
  width: 33.33%;
  min-width: 320px;
}

When there is not enough space for the 320px element to fit, it will now flow underneath the element to it's left, starting from the right to the left.

Why 320px?

That's the width of an iPhone 3G.

Okay, so that looks good when the screen is small and large but what about in the middle?

Media queries - Intro

In order to target specific device/screen sizes, we need to use media-queries.

What the heck is a media query? From MDN:

"A media query consists of a media type and at least one expression that limits the style sheets' scope by using media features, such as width, height, and color."

As there are lots of different devices, there can be lots of different media-queries.

  • CSS-Tricks is a good resource for reading up and refreshing yourself on media-queries.

Using media queries - Codealong

One way of doing this is by including media in your stylesheet link.

<link rel='stylesheet' media='screen and (min-width: 701px) and (max-width: 900px)' href='css/medium.css' />

Other possible values include:

/* these are most commonly used */
min-width | max-width | min-height | max-height

But this is not very cool. A better way is to include in your CSS. This is the syntax:

Max-width 960px

@media only screen and (max-width: 960px) {  
  /*style*/
}

This will apply style only when this condition is true.

We include this at the bottom of the page.

@media only screen and (max-width: 960px) {  
  main .column {
    width: 50%;
  }
  main .column:last-child {
    width: 100%;
  }
}

Specificity still applies. So if we didn't add main then this still wouldn't be as specific as the one above.

Max-width 640px

This looks good when the window is greater than 640px, but we'll need to add one more media query for when the window is smaller than this.

@media only screen and (max-width: 640px) {
  main .column {
    width: 100%;
  }
}

Let's test! Great!

Meta viewport

Well, it will probably look like it does on your desktop.

Mobile devices are clever: they pretend they have a width of 960px and scale the website. We need to override this and force the mobile to respond to our media queries.

Scaled Versus Responsive

Put the following code into our header.

<meta name="viewport" content="width=device-width, initial-scale=1.0">

Now, recheck to see your awesome, responsive website!

Flexible Images

We need images that fit their containers. By default, images will try to take up as much space as it's initial dimensions. This can cause some pain when you size up and size down your picture, especially if you are trying to control the size of your elements via a parent div.

It turns max-width: 100% is the answer. Most of the time. For any media.

Even as our flexible container resizes, shrinking or enlarging our image, the image’s aspect ratio remains intact.

img,
embed,
object,
video {
  max-width: 100%;
  height: auto;
}

Conclusion

As noted earlier in the lesson, since mobile is increasingly becoming the user default, any project should consider mobile styling from the start.

Also, note that images and tables are often difficult to make responsive.

Since images sometimes stretch or "squish", max-width is your friend. Sometimes it may be more sensible to serve different images for different devise sizes: a 1200px image doesn't make sense to load on a mobile device.
